Default Free (After Rebate) 32 MB Secure Digital Card from Staples

http://www.staplesrebates.com/weblo...romoCd=03-56032

It's been a slow news day, so when I saw this post in the forums by Robert Biggs, I figured it was worth passing along. You can never have too many SD cards!

"Staples is offering a great deal right now. You can get a $30 mail-in rebate on a PNY 32 MB SD card that only costs $29.94 in-store. Here's the link to the rebate form. I went into Staples and bought the card today for $29.94 + sales tax and submitted the rebate request. The UPC code on the card's package matches the qualifying product on the rebate form."
